Chess Puzzle #0yE7M — Beginner, Black to move, endgame

Rating 947 · Beginner · endgame.

Position

White: king g3; rook b2; bishops b3/c5; pawns d4/g4. Black: king g7; rook g1; bishop e4; pawns f6/g5/h7. White is ahead by 2 points of material. Black to move.

Solution (2 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: Kf2 — king g3→f2.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: Rg2+ — rook g1→g2, gives check. Opponent replies Ke3 (king f2→e3).
  3. Best move: Rxb2 — rook g2→b2, captures rook.

Tactical themes

endgame. The key move is Rg2+.
